The Buffalo Bulls are set to host the Kent State Golden Flashes in a highly anticipated college basketball matchup taking place on January 10, 2025. This game, which will be aired on national television, comes as both teams strive to improve their standings in the Mid-American Conference (MAC). The Bulls are currently sitting at 12-5 overall, while the Golden Flashes boast a strong record of 14-3. Early betting odds favor Kent State by 4.5 points, reflecting their recent performance and depth of talent. ‘It’s always a tough battle against Kent State, and we are prepared for whatever challenge they bring,’ said Buffalo head coach Jim Whitesell. The last face-off between these teams resulted in a close win for Kent State, underscoring the intensity and rivalry in this matchup. With players like Kent State’s star guard Malique Jack and Buffalo’s leading scorer Jarryn Skeete expected to play pivotal roles, fans can expect a thrilling contest. The game will tip off at 7 PM ET at the Alumni Arena, with a chance for both teams to solidify their positions in the conference hierarchy. As the season progresses, every game becomes increasingly critical for postseason considerations.
